Concrete in Townsend moves more than most homeowners expect. Montana's winters push frost into the subgrade, which heaves slab edges and joints upward. When the ground thaws, those edges settle back, but the base material beneath has shifted. Rainwater and surface runoff then find their way under the slab and erode whatever support remains, turning a minor tilt into a genuine trip hazard over one or two seasons.

Concrete leveling avoids the mess and expense of tearing out a settled slab and pouring new concrete. In the Townsend area, contractors typically offer two methods: mudjacking and polyurethane foam injection. Mudjacking forces a cement-and-soil slurry through larger holes to fill voids and raise the slab. Foam injection uses smaller holes and a lightweight expanding foam that lifts the concrete within minutes. Foam injection cures immediately; mudjacking needs 24 to 48 hours before the area can handle vehicle weight.

Concrete leveling in Townsend typically costs between $600 and $2,500 for most residential projects. Foam injection runs $6 to $18 per square foot depending on the area to be lifted and the extent of the void. Mudjacking runs $4 to $8 per square foot and is the lower-cost option for larger areas. A small repair such as a sunken front step or single sidewalk panel can often be completed for $300 to $500. Scheduling runs from spring through fall in most of Montana, with cold winter temperatures limiting mudjacking but not always foam injection.

Choosing a Contractor in Townsend

What to know before hiring a concrete leveling contractor in Townsend, Montana.

Concrete settlement is a frequent issue and can often be fixed without tearing out the slab. In Townsend, contractors use methods like slab jacking, mudjacking, and concrete leveling to raise settled surfaces back to grade. The key is catching it early. Smaller voids are cheaper to fill, and fixing trip hazards before they worsen protects both safety and property value.

Comparing Contractors in Townsend

Key factors to evaluate before requesting estimates.

Review their specialties

Not every contractor handles every slab type equally well. Some focus on driveways and garage floors, while others specialize in pool decks or commercial work. Ask what they do most often in Townsend.

Ask about equipment and materials

The quality of foam or slurry matters. Ask contractors what brand or type of material they use and why. Contractors who invest in better materials and modern equipment often deliver more durable results.

Verify insurance and references

Ask for proof of general liability and workers' compensation insurance. Then ask for two or three references from recent projects. A quick phone call to a past customer tells you more than any website review.

Evaluate communication

The contractor who returns your call promptly, shows up on time for the estimate, and explains the process clearly is usually the one who will do the best work. How they communicate before the job usually tells you how they'll handle the work itself.

Understand available services

Contractors in Townsend offer slab jacking, mudjacking, concrete leveling, and concrete repair. Each has different material costs, cure times, and weight characteristics that affect which slabs they work best on. Ask contractors which approach they recommend for your project and why.
